Hand Sewn portraits by David Catá
Does love have to hurt. David Catá does not pose the question rhetorically. In his ongoing series A Flor De Piel, the Spanish artist answers it through the most direct material possible, his own body. Rather than using canvas, paper, or fabric alone, Catá turns his skin into a site of memory, vulnerability, and record.

KOLOR AW14 Shot by Jacques Habbah
Kolor’s Autumn Winter 2014 collection occupies an uneasy but compelling space between comfort and disarray. On the surface, the clothes feel warm, layered, and familiar. Look closer, and a deliberate tension begins to emerge. This is not ease for ease’s sake. It is controlled imbalance, styled to appear almost accidental.
